Two Graded Stakes Wins Net Junior Alvarado Jockey Of The Week Title

Jockey Junior Alvarado ended 2022 on a high note with two Grade 3 stakes wins at Gulfstream Park on Saturday, Dec. 31, earning Jockey of the Week for Dec. 27 through Jan. 1 by the panel of racing experts. The award honors jockeys for riding accomplishments and who are members of the Jockeys' Guild, the organization which represents more than 1050 active, retired and permanently disabled jockeys in the United States.

Gulfstream Park presented a New Year's Eve card with 11 races, five of which were graded stakes. Trainer Shug McGaughey gave Alvarado a leg up on Stolen Holiday in the G3 Suwannee River, a one mile turf test for fillies and mares three-years-old and up. Stolen Holiday raced well back in the field of nine, encountering traffic trouble before unleashing a determined stretch run to overtake Lady Rockstar to win by a length in 1:34.32.

“She broke good,” said Alvarado. “I was getting in there behind the speed horses and somebody on the rail squeezed through, pushed me out, make me clip heels and after that it was Plan C or D to come from behind. Turning for home, she just gave me a beautiful kick and I knew at the eighth pole that I was going to get there.”

In the next race, Alvarado was aboard Sibelius for trainer Jeremiah O'Dwyer in the G3 Mr. Prospector for three-year-olds and up. Sibelius stalked the early pace from the inside and drew away in the stretch to win by 2 1/4 lengths in 1:23.04 for seven furlongs on the turf.

The win moved Alvarado to within five of career win 2,000.

“I know it's there because they remind me every time I win a race now,” said Alvarado about the career milestone. “I just try to do my job. I don't try to worry about it, eventually it will come. I just go race by race and try to do my best and it will eventually come.”

Alvarado, 36, won his first Breeders' Cup race, the Breeders' Cup Dirt Mile, in 2022 aboard fan favorite Cody's Wish trained by Bill Mott. Alvarado was also the regular rider of the Mott-trained Olympiad who won five graded stakes in 2022.

Alvarado out-polled Jose Ortiz who won a stakes race at Gulfstream Park, Irad Ortiz, Jr. with a graded stakes win at Gulfstream and registered his 50th graded stakes of 2022, DeShawn Parker who won two stakes races at Fair Grounds, and Maryland-based Jevian Toledo who was the leading rider for the week in wins with eight.
